What cheese can you substitute for Parmigiano Reggiano?

So, what other cheeses can I use as a substitute for it? You can use another hard, aged cheese that’s good for grating. Grana padano, which is cheaper, milder and melts a bit easier than Parmigiano – reggiano; Asiago, which is sharp but buttery, and Pecorino-Romano, which has a more pungent flavor.

What is the difference between Parmesan cheese and Parmigiano Reggiano?

The difference between these cheeses is that Parmigiano Reggiano cheese is the real deal, and Parmesan cheese is an imitation of the real Parmigiano Reggiano. Parmigiano Reggiano is always made in Italy, while the Parmesan cheese can be made anywhere else – there are no restrictions on the name “ Parmesan ”.

What’s the difference between Parmesan and provolone cheese?

Parmesan is a cow’s milk cheese that is made in huge wheels and aged for a specific time. Provolone is, too, a cow’s milk cheese, but in character it is much softer, moister and chewier than Parmesan. And in taste it is more piquant than Parmesan.

How can you tell Parmigiano Reggiano?

When Parmigiano Reggiano is in its traditional whole form, or cut into slices with its crust, the original product is easily recognisable. The crust, or any part of it, must clearly show the dots that spell out Parmigiano Reggiano. This is in fact a mark of origin that is marked on the form when it is made.

Why is Parmigiano Reggiano so expensive?

It all comes back to specific bacteria. These good bacteria only grow in this area of the world, making it physically impossible to create this cheese in its true form anywhere else. There are only 329 dairies in the world that can make this cheese, which helps add to the price.

Why is Parmigiano Reggiano so good?

Because of its simple and natural ingredients and its unique aging process, Parmigiano Reggiano is an excellent source of nutrients such as calcium, amino acids, protein, and vitamins. A single ounce of Parmigiano has 9g of protein (2g more than beef), and 321mg of calcium (nearly 10 times more than milk).

Can you put provolone cheese on pizza?

Provolone Cheese Provolone is a semi-hard Italian cheese and is the second most popular cheese to blend with other cheese. If you want to add a sweeter flavor and creamier texture to your pizza, then go with a provolone that’s been aged for a shorter amount of time.

What is the best cheese blend for pizza?

If the aforementioned strands of melting cheese can make or break your pizza experience, then you’d best stick to mozzarella as your main cheese squeeze, with provolone a solid runner-up. A combo of mozzarella and provolone offers both stretch and flavor; in fact, many pizzerias use just this blend.

Does Parmigiano Reggiano have different grades?

The Parmigiano – Reggiano Consortium defines six quality levels for its cheese. The Grana Padano Consortium has a similar grading scale of its own.
